2008年,科学家首次发现尼利•福萨岩石群中含有碳酸盐成份。
Scientists had first discovered that the Nili Fossae rocks contained carbonate in 2008.
液化二氧化碳将会在岩石中贮存很长的时间,与铁、钙以及海水产生化学反应产生白垩(即术语所说的碳酸盐)。
It would become trapped inside for a long period of time, reacting with iron, calcium, and sea water in the rocks to make chalk (known more technically as carbonates).
两组岩石群所含有的碳酸盐十分相近,而这一点对于研究来说十分关键,因为皮尔巴拉地区的岩石被用于研究35亿年前地球早期阶段的生命。
The similarities between the two sets of rocks in terms of carbonates is important because Pilbara is used to study the early stages of life on Earth 3.5 billion years ago.
